Alphabet Analysis
| Pe | p with dagesh; f without | |
| Patach | short 'ah' as in father | |
| Resh | r guttural, like the French r | |
| Sheva | silent sheva — no sound; closes the syllable | |
| Ayin | deep guttural stop, voiced pharyngeal | |
| Holem | long 'oh' as in go | |
| He | h as in house; silent at word end |

In context — Exodus 9:7
and sent Pharaoh and behold not died from livestock of Israel even one and became heavy heart of Pharaoh and not sent away the people
